How we chose the best moving companies for your NC to MN movetoggle

moveBuddha's expert team analyzed moving rates from 85 North Carolina movers and listed the top movers based on customer satisfaction, reviews, and cost.

Customer satisfaction (40%): The company consistently delivers services in a timely matter with good communication and within the estimated cost.

Dispute resolution (20%): Mistakes cannot be avoided in the moving industry. We look for companies that own their mistakes and make genuine efforts to fix any issues that arise during a move.

Industry reputation (15%): The company is well-regarded within the moving industry and participates in industry conferences and organizations.

Online reputation (15%): The company maintains a professional website with accurate information. The company promptly and professionally responds to online customer inquiries.

Service options (10%): We look for companies with a deep breadth of services including full packing, storage, specialty item handling, and expedited delivery.

How much does it cost to move from Chapel Hill to St. Paul?

Chapel Hill movers charge $95 per hour on average. Here are average prices for a full-service moving company, moving container, or truck:

Move size Moving company Moving container Rental truck
Studio / 1 bedroom $1,347 - $5,543 $1,160 - $2,617 $898 - $1,712
2 - 3 bedrooms $3,118 - $7,697 $2,016 - $4,082 $1,052 - $2,142
4+ bedrooms $5,325 - $10,472 $2,729 - $5,562 $1,221 - $2,482
*These price ranges are a rough estimate based on 1,179 miles and historical averages. The actual size of your move, additional services required, truck parking access, market conditions, and availability can greatly affect the final cost of your move.

Cost to hire movers from North Carolina to Minnesota

Planning a move from North Carolina to Minnesota? For a studio or one-bedroom, you'll likely pay between $1,347 and $5,543. If you have a two- or three-bedroom home, expect costs to fall somewhere between $3,118 and $7,697 for the same journey (NC to MN). Moving four or five bedrooms? Typical prices range from $5,325 to $10,472.

Cost of moving containers from North Carolina to Minnesota

Moving containers from North Carolina to Minnesota will cost you $1,160 to $2,617 for a small move. For a two- to three-bedroom move, moving containers can cost $2,016 to $4,082. A four-bedroom move or bigger will cost $2,729 to $5,562. Learn more about PODS cost.

Here are the cheapest moving container companies when moving out of North Carolina.

Cost of moving truck rentals from North Carolina to Minnesota

Renting a moving truck is usually your cheapest option, but keep in mind you'll be handling all the loading, unloading, and driving yourself.

If you're moving a studio or one-bedroom apartment with a rental truck, expect to spend between $898 and $1,712. For two to three bedrooms, rates typically fall between $1,052 and $2,142. Relocating a four-bedroom (or bigger) home? You're likely looking at anywhere from $1,221 up to $2,482 for your rental truck.

These quotes include estimated fuel costs.

What to know before moving from Chapel Hill to St. Paul

Moving from Chapel Hill to St. Paul comes with exciting new opportunities — but also higher living costs. Since St. Paul is generally more expensive than Chapel Hill, it's important to plan ahead and budget carefully for the change.

Check out how the two cities compare so you know what to expect before you relocate:

Chapel Hill St. Paul
Average rent cost $1,950 $1,350
Average home value $592,460 $278,221
Average income (per capita) $65,621 $63,483
Cost of living (single person) $2,248 $3,633
Cost of living (family of 4) $4,790 $4,290
Unemployment rate 3.2% 4.9%
Sales tax 7.5% 9.88%
State income tax 4.5% 9.85%
  • Rent prices in St. Paul are 31% lower than in Chapel Hill, which means you'll have more money in your pocket each month.
  • In terms of homeownership, you'll be able to get more for your money in St. Paul.
    Home prices in St. Paul are 53.0% lower than in Chapel Hill.
  • Income in St. Paul is 3.3% lower than in Chapel Hill, so you could earn less for doing the same job. The top employers in St. Paul — including Siemens, ACS Group, and 3M — may pay more.
  • Be sure to budget for higher bills in St. Paul, since the cost of living for a single person in St. Paul is 61.6% higher than in Chapel Hill. This includes routine expenses like utilities, groceries, clothing, and transportation.
  • A move to St. Paul can help cut down on a family's routine expenses, including utilities, transportation, and groceries. The cost of living for a family of four is 10.4% less than what it costs in Chapel Hill.
  • The unemployment rate in St. Paul is 53.13% higher than in Chapel Hill.
  • Shopping and dining out will likely be a little pricier in St. Paul, since its sales taxes are 31.73% higher than what you are paying in Chapel Hill.
  • State income taxes in St. Paul are 118.89% higher than in Chapel Hill.

To put this in perspective, you would need around $4,848.31 in St. Paul to maintain the same standard of life that you can have with $3,000.00 in Chapel Hill.

Other things to consider for your Chapel Hill vs. St. Paul move

  • Weather: St. Paul has frigid and snowy winters, while summers are warm to hot and humid. St. Paul experiences a full range of precipitation and related weather events, including snow, sleet, ice, rain, thunderstorms, tornadoes, and fog
  • HOA rules: Check ahead with any neighborhood or community rules on moving to ensure a smooth move.
  • Elevator reservation: If your building has an elevator you'll want to check on how to reserve it for move day.
  • Truck parking permits: Some cities require parking permits for large vehicles and moving trucks. Find out if you need any parking permits ahead of time.
  • State licensing: To operate legally within the state, Minnesota household goods movers must have a current permit from the Minnesota Department of Transportation (MnDOT). Before being granted operating authority, each moving company must file a public tariff, provide proof of insurance and submit a Certificate of Compliance to MnDOT. Make sure the moving company you use has a license before hiring.
  • State regulator: You can verify a Minnesota moving license and its status through the state's public utilities commission.
  • Moving Permits: Minnesota does not require any moving permits, but it is helpful to check local parking restrictions before moving into the state. We recommend submitting your change of address form with USPS at least a week prior to your move.
  • Change of address: You can set an official move date on the form and this way all of your mail will get properly forwarded to St. Paul. Get started here.
  • Moving company insurance: Every state requires moving companies to carry different levels of insurance. In Minnesota, opt for the budget-friendly Released Value Protection provided by movers at no extra charge. While economical, it offers minimal coverage at 60 cents per pound per article. For full value coverage of your items, consult with your chosen moving company for alternatives or consider a third-party insurance provider.

Things to do in St. Paul

Now that you've made the move to Minnesota it's the perfect time to explore St. Paul From local hotspots to hidden gems, there's something to enjoy for every lifestyle:

  • Arts and culture: St. Paul is home to museums and cultural arts centers like the Science Museum of Minnesota, Minnesota History Center, Historic Fort Snelling, James J. Hill House, and Minnesota Children's Museum.
  • Outdoor recreation: The city's Rice Park, Mears Park, Harriet Island Regional Park, and Indian Mounds Regional Park — among other sites — are great places to hike, ride bikes, or just enjoy nature.'
  • Sports: Catch a live game and cheer on the home team at an Minnesota Wild (NHL), St. Paul Saints (MiLB), St. Paul Twin Stars (NPSL), or Minnesota United FC (MLS) game.

FAQ

When is the best time to move from Chapel Hill to St. Paul?

If you're flexible with timing, spring and fall are great seasons to move from Chapel Hill to St. Paul. You'll dodge the heat, the crowds, and the higher moving costs typical of peak season in Chapel Hill.

When is the cheapest time to move from Chapel Hill to St. Paul?

Since spring and fall are the most popular times to move from Chapel Hill to St. Paul moving in the winter could help you save money. Check out our guide on moving discounts for more tips.

How long does a move from Chapel Hill to St. Paul take?

Covering 1,179 miles, the move from Chapel Hill, NC to St. Paul, MN typically takes two to eight days. Some Chapel Hill movers may offer faster options, and if your timing is flexible, storage services in St. Paul can help bridge the gap.
